#bf31fb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f31fb is composed of 74.9% red, 19.2%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.9% cyan, 80.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 282.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 58.8%. #bf31fb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62ff with #7f00f7.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#bf31fb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040006 is the darkest color, while #fbf1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f31fb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98929a is the less saturated color, while #bf31fb is the most saturated one.
